The hill forms the continuation of the dolerite escarpment above Loch Leven. The Dolerite is generally weathered, with a loosely bonded surface. With cleaning & some traffic it improves considerably and is worth the effort.
About 20 climbs have been done on the cliff behind the pinnacle. (Details for additional climbs are being sought).
There are a large number of small & mid-sized boulders across all crag areas which, while requiring significant 'cleaning' to establish, have yielded a number of short but sweet mid-grade boulder problems, in the Font. 5+ to 6b+ range all with an outstanding vista. For those seeking a hike & climb experience Bishop Hill crags offer something a bit different for the day.

This summit has been climbed in 30 logbooks.Steep but direct access to crags girdling Bishop Hill can be accessed from Kinnesswood. Unrestricted parking on Bruce Road above Portmoak Primary School.
Please park sensibly and respect all local access to homes & property.
Follow FCCT waymarker for the Michael Bruce Way on the first corner of Bishop Terrace. Follow track/path round Scottish Water Compound and through metal gate. Take steps up & follow path directly uphill towards White Craigs above.
To access other outcrops from White Craigs there is a distinct sheep track heading north-west from 3 very obvious boulders just below White Craigs, (NO18250335), by the hill path from Kinnesswood. Follow round for Pinnels, continue on heading for the obvious farm access track where the sheep trod meets at the apex of the final bend below Zig Zags.
For those wanting a less strenuous but longer approach, (circa 40mins), parking can be found at Scotlandwell Church carpark. (NO183019). Hill paths are shown on an interpretation board in the carpark.
Download-able hill routes/maps can be found on the Fife Coast & Countryside Trust website or the Walkhighlands website covering the Lomond Hills, Fife.
Note - there is a metal electric fence across the sheep trod from Pinnel to Zig Zag et al. Right now. It is low enough to hop over but please take care, it is a quick clip style and not as solid as a wooden stob fence.

There are Ravens nesting above the Big Boi Bloc round at Stothart Row.
Please do not climb Ouvre la Porte while they are in residence. Maybe one problem to consider come the autumn.
